    Universal Reconciliation - Universal Atonement

    Last Updated : July 25, 2006


    "But God commendeth his love toward us, in that, while we
    were yet sinners, Christ died for us. Much more then, being
    now justified by his blood, we shall be saved from wrath
    through him. For if, when we were enemies, we were
    reconciled to God by the death of his Son, much more, being
    reconciled, we shall be saved by his life. And not only so,
    but we also joy in God through our Lord Jesus Christ, by
    whom we have now received the atonement."
    Romans 5:8-11, KJV

    "For if the casting away of them [the Jews] be the
    reconciling of the world, what shall the receiving of them
    be, but life from the dead?"
    Romans 11:15, KJV

    "And all things are of God, who hath reconciled us to
    himself by Jesus Christ, and hath given to us the ministry
    of reconciliation; To wit, that God was in Christ,
    reconciling the world unto himself, not imputing their
    trespasses unto them; and hath committed unto us the word of
    reconciliation. Now then we are ambassadors for Christ, as
    though God did beseech you by us: we pray you in Christ's
    stead, be ye reconciled to God."
    2 Corinthians 5:18-20, KJV

    "And that he might reconcile both unto God in one body by
    the cross, having slain the enmity thereby:"
    Ephesians 2:16, KJV

    "And, having made peace through the blood of his cross, by
    him to reconcile all things unto himself; by him, I say,
    whether they be things in earth, or things in heaven. And
    you, that were sometime alienated and enemies in your mind
    by wicked works, yet now hath he reconciled In the body of
    his flesh through death, to present you holy and unblameable
    and unreproveable in his sight:"
    Colossians 1:20-22, KJV

    "Wherefore in all things it behoved him to be made like unto
    his brethren, that he might be a merciful and faithful high
    priest in things pertaining to God, to make reconciliation
    for the sins of the people. For in that he himself hath
    suffered being tempted, he is able to succour them that are
    tempted. Wherefore, holy brethren, partakers of the heavenly
    calling, consider the Apostle and High Priest of our
    profession, Christ Jesus;"
    Hebrews 2:17-3:1, KJV
